Hardware System for the Test of Artificial Joint Biomechanics / 中国医疗器械杂志
Chinese Journal of Medical Instrumentation ; (6): 256-258, 2018.
Article in Chinese | WPRIM | ID: wpr-689817
ABSTRACT
In the research of artificial joint biomechanics, it is a common method in the world to evaluate the biomechanical properties of the implanted fixtures through experiments . The domestic research started late, and the corresponding testing methods were lacking. There is still no unified standard. In this paper, a complete hardware test system was designed and built around the existing mechanical testing machine, includingbinocular vision catcher, torque bearing clamp, film pressure sensor and so on. The system can accurately measure the relative motion angle value, external torque value, and inter pressure value of each joint. It has some reference significance for the forming and standardization of the artificial joints' evaluation system.
